Grant Overview

Mobile Outreach for Housing Resources in Utah

In Utah, the dynamics of housing insecurity are particularly pronounced in both urban centers like Salt Lake City and rural areas in the state, where families often experience significant barriers in accessing available resources. Recent studies suggest that around 14% of households in Utah face housing instability, which affects children’s educational attendance dramatically. This grant initiative aims to bridge that gap through mobile outreach services that directly address the needs of families facing housing crises.

Who Should Apply in Utah

Eligible applicants for this grant include non-profit organizations that have established experience in delivering housing resources and support services. Unique to Utah's application process is the requirement for organizations to demonstrate their capability to conduct mobile outreach efforts effectively. Organizations must have clear plans to reach families in both urban and rural setups, indicating how they will overcome the geographical barriers that often separate families from necessary resources.

Successful applicants will be expected to demonstrate a history of collaboration with local schools and community organizations to ensure continuity and comprehensive support for families. Priority will be given to those with efficient mobilization strategies that can tailor services to the needs of diverse populations across the state.

Application Requirements for Utah Organizations

When applying for this grant, organizations must submit a detailed outreach plan that articulates their strategies for delivering housing resources to families in need. This includes providing insights on where and how outreach activities will take place, as well as the means for ensuring accessibility for all family members. Additionally, proposals should convey metrics to evaluate the effectiveness of outreach efforts and families' reported stability following service engagement.

Also, applicants must outline their partnerships with local service providers and educational institutions, which are crucial for a holistic approach to service delivery. Clear timelines for implementation and resource allocation should also be included to illustrate efficiency in addressing the immediate needs of families vulnerable to housing insecurity.
